Sex Offender Registration
California's Megan's Law requires registration for most sex crime convictions. Tier 1 offenders register for 10 years. Tier 2 for 20 years. Tier 3 — which includes many serious charges — requires lifetime registration with significant restrictions on where you can live and work.
Employment and Housing
Registered sex offenders may face legal restrictions on where they may reside (near schools, parks, daycare facilities) and encounter significant barriers in employment, particularly in healthcare, education, and any profession requiring a license or background check.
Professional License Revocation
A sex crime conviction almost universally results in revocation or denial of professional licenses — medical, nursing, teaching, legal, and many others. The criminal case and licensing consequences must be managed together.

Unlike many crimes, sex offense allegations frequently rest entirely on the credibility of a single accuser, with limited or no physical evidence, forensic evidence, or independent witnesses. These cases turn on credibility, investigation, and the ability to challenge the accuser's account effectively and ethically.
False allegations in the context of divorce, custody disputes, financial disputes, and personal vendettas are well-documented. An accusation is not proof. Consent is a complete defense to many sex crime allegations. The nature of the relationship between the parties, prior communications, the circumstances of the encounter, and the complaining party's conduct all bear on the consent question.
Digital evidence — text messages, emails, social media communications, and location data — frequently contains information critical to the defense. Early preservation and analysis of electronic evidence is a priority in every sex crime case.
